How do I see/change my default Gateway on my HP3000 MPE/iX
How do I see/change my default Gateway on my HP3000 MPE/iX Release: C.60.00
I was not able to ping oter subnet IP until I restarted my OS. Now that I can ping other subnets, how to I know what my default gateway is. And how do I change that IP if desired?
